编辑: 笨蛋爱傻瓜悦 | 2019-09-24 |
School center = new School();
center.
name = "广安职院";
//给name属性赋值 center.showCenter();
//调用showCenter()方法 public class School { //学校名称 String name;
//教室数目 int classNumber;
//机房数目 int labNumber;
//定义学校的方法 public void showCenter() { //输出学校信息 } } 引用对象成员:使用"."进行以下操作 引用类的属性:对象名.属性 引用类的方法:对象名.方法名() public class InitialSchool { public static void main(String[] args) { School center = new School();
System.out.println("***初始化成员变量前***");
center. showCenter();
center.schoolName = "北京中心";
center.classNumber = 10;
center.labNumber = 10;
System.out.println("n***初始化成员变量后***");
center.showCenter() } } 创建和使用对象示例5-1 创建"北京中心"对象 说一说看到什么效果? 说一说又看到什么效果? 创建和使用对象示例5-2
4、编写学生类,输出学生相关信息;
编写教员类,输出教员相关信息 学生类 姓名 年龄 班级 爱好 显示学员个人信息 教员类 姓名 专业方向 教授课程 教龄 显示教员个人信息 public class Student { String name;
//姓名 int age;
//年龄 String classNo;
//班级 String hobby;
//爱好 //输出信息方法 public void show(){ System.out.println(name + "n年龄:" + age + "n就读于:" + classNo + "n爱好:" + hobby);
} } 创建和使用对象示例5-3 成员变量 成员方法 public class InitialStudent { public static void main(String args[]){ Student student = new Student();
student.name = "张浩";
student.age = 10;
student.classNo = "S1班";
student.hobby = "篮球";
student.show();
} } 创建对象 给每个属性赋值 调用方法 创建和使用对象示例5-4
5、一个景区根据游人的年龄收取不同价格的门票.请编写游人类,根据年龄段决定能够购买的门票价格并输出 游人类 姓名 年龄 显示姓名及门票价格 public class Visitor { String name;
//姓名 int age;
//年龄 //显示信息方法 public void show(){ Scanner input = new Scanner(System.in);
while(!"n".equals(name)){ if(age>=18 && age